Incorporation of microinjected biotin-labelled actin into nascent myofibrils of cardiac myocytes: an immunoelectron microscopic study.

Abstract

Incorporation of microinjected biotin-labelled actin into nascent myofibrils of cultured cardiac muscle cells was investigated by immunogold electron microscopy. At the proximal parts of myofibrils, gold labelling was first found (at about 4 min after injection) around the A-band level. This observation suggests that polymerization of actin or the addition of newly-formed actin filaments occurs preferentially in association with myosin filaments to increase the myofibrillar girth. The distal terminals of developing myofibrils were also labelled at about 4 min after injection. This rapid incorporation of actin subunits at the myofibrillar ends suggests the continued reorganization and/or de novo formation of myofibrils at these positions. Along the extending direction of the myofibrillar terminals, gold particles were arranged in rows on the inner surface of the sarcolemma. These rows of particles continued to become longer with incubation. It appears that actin subunits are added at the membrane-associated ends of pre-existing actin filaments to increase the length of myofibrils.
